Squamous cell carcinoma originates in the squamous cells, which are flat cells situated in the outer component of the epidermis. SCC is mostly caused by cumulative exposure to ultraviolet (UV) radiation from the sunlight or tanning beds, making it much more widespread in individuals who invest substantial time outdoors or make use of artificial tanning tools. It commonly shows up on sun-exposed areas of the body, such as the face, ears, neck, and hands. The characteristic of SCC includes a rough, flaky patch, an open sore that does not recover, or an increased growth with a main anxiety. These lesions might hemorrhage or become crusty, usually resembling growths or consistent ulcers. Unlike a few other skin cancers, SCC can technique if left untreated, spreading to close-by lymph nodes and various other organs, which highlights the importance of early discovery and therapy.

Threat variables for SCC prolong beyond UV direct exposure. People with fair skin, light hair, and blue or green eyes go to a higher threat due to reduced levels of melanin, which provides some security against UV radiation. Additionally, a history of sunburns, specifically in childhood years, considerably increases the danger of developing SCC later on in life. Immunocompromised people, such as those that have actually undergone body organ transplants or are obtaining immunosuppressive drugs, are also at raised danger. Moreover, exposure to certain chemicals, such as arsenic, and the existence of persistent inflammatory skin conditions can add to the development of SCC.

Treatment options for SCC differ depending upon the size, area, and degree of the cancer. Surgical excision is the most usual and efficient therapy, including the elimination of the tumor together with some bordering healthy cells to ensure clear margins. Mohs micrographic surgical treatment, a specialized strategy, is especially valuable for SCCs in cosmetically sensitive or high-risk locations, as it enables the exact elimination of cancerous cells while saving as much healthy tissue as possible. Various other treatment modalities include cryotherapy, where the tumor is iced up with liquid nitrogen, and topical therapies such as imiquimod or 5-fluorouracil for shallow sores. In situations where SCC has spread, systemic therapies such as chemotherapy or targeted treatments may be necessary. Routine follow-up and skin exams are essential for finding recurrences or brand-new skin cancers.

Nodular melanoma, on the other hand, is an extremely hostile form of cancer malignancy, characterized by its fast development and propensity to invade deeper layers of the skin. Unlike the a lot more usual surface spreading melanoma, which has a tendency to spread out flat throughout the skin surface area, nodular melanoma grows vertically into the skin, making it much more most likely to technique at an earlier phase.

The risk aspects for nodular cancer malignancy resemble those for other forms of cancer malignancy and consist of extreme, intermittent sun exposure, particularly leading to blistering sunburns, and making use of tanning beds. Hereditary predisposition also contributes, with individuals who have a family background of cancer malignancy being at higher risk. People with a lot of moles, irregular moles, or a history of previous skin cancers are likewise extra susceptible. Unlike SCC, nodular melanoma can develop on areas of the body get more info that are not regularly revealed to the sun, making soul-searching and professional skin checks vital for very early discovery.

Treatment for nodular melanoma typically entails medical elimination of the tumor, frequently with a wider excision margin than for SCC due to the threat of much deeper invasion. Immunotherapy has revolutionized the treatment of innovative cancer malignancy, with drugs such as checkpoint inhibitors (e.g., pembrolizumab and nivolumab) enhancing the body's immune response versus cancer cells.

Avoidance and early detection are extremely important in minimizing the concern of both SCC and nodular melanoma. Public wellness efforts aimed at elevating understanding regarding the dangers of UV direct exposure, advertising regular use sun block, using protective clothing, and more info staying clear of tanning beds are essential parts of skin cancer cells prevention techniques. Regular skin examinations by skin specialists, combined with self-examinations, can cause the early discovery of questionable lesions, increasing the chance of successful therapy results. Informing people regarding the ABCDEs of cancer malignancy (Asymmetry, Border irregularity, Color variant, Diameter higher than 6mm, and Evolving shape or size) can empower them to look for clinical recommendations promptly if they notice any type of changes in their skin.
